Ala. Admin. Code r. 330-X-8-.10
Examination For Record Purposes

- (1) Any engineer licensed by this Board may take for record purposes the Fundamentals of Engineering Examination, the Principles and Practice of Engineering Examination or the Structural Engineering Examination prepared by the NCEES upon payment of the fees to NCEES.
- (2) Any land surveyor licensed by this Board may take for record purposes the Fundamentals of Surveying and the Principles and Practice of Surveying Examination prepared by NCEES upon payment of the fees to NCEES.
- (3) Failure to pass the examination will in no way affect current licensure.
